Responsibilities

Your essential job functions will include but may not be limited to:

  1. Manage and lead engineering and IT related processes for planning, execution, and reporting to include: DevSecOps, Requirements management, Architecture, Integration, Verification and Validation, Transition, Configuration Management, Software Engineering, Cybersecurity, Cloud Technology Services, Multi-level Security Solutions, and Software Development Lifecycle.
  2. Embrace and champion Agile development processes and adopt modern DevSecOps workflows and practices while providing technical guidance to team members and coworkers on best practices.
  3. Write documentation for DevSecOps standards, processes, designs, and other required documentation.
  4. Manage the interactions with technology vendors to discuss features, relevant architectural needs, etc. to meet software factory requirements.
  5. Assist in the planning for DevSecOps team members.
  6. Supervise, lead, mentor, and oversee training for DevSecOps team.
  7. Help design and define system architecture for new/existing systems.
  8. Support, and contribute to the implementation, expansion, configuration, compliance, security, operations, and maintenance of multiple technologies and tools to make up an entire software factory.
  9. Supervise and manage site reliability of the software factory.
  10. Supervise and manage CI/CD activities for the software factory infrastructure and tooling.
  11. Ensure security and other best practices are being used throughout all processes.
  12. Oversee collaboration with Information Assurance and Cybersecurity teams to ensure security controls are implemented and requirements are met.
  13. Provide collaboration with the Cloud team to ensure software factory needs are tracked for execution by the Cloud team.
  14. Identify and mitigate technological or process-related risks impacting development or progress.
  15. Serve as DevSecOps Subject Matter Expert to help lower-level engineers during troubleshooting or other related activities that need skilled expertise to solve.
  16. Ensure the DevSecOps team is meeting tasking deadlines, helping the team mitigate risks, and deliverables are complete and ready on time.
Qualifications
  1. 15 years combined experience working as a Network, Cloud, Security, Software, DevOps, DevSecOps, SRE, or Infrastructure Engineer.
  2. Develop high-level project/work plans.
  3. Experience with leading engineering teams.
  4. Knowledge of developing design and standards documentation.
  5. Understanding in Active Directory, domain controllers, IPv4/IPv6, DNS, remote access, VLANs, or other system administrative systems.
  6. Educated in technologies including Kubernetes, Helm, Docker, Istio, ArgoCD, GitLab, GitLab CI, Nexus, Grype, Syft, OpenSCAP, NeuVector, Grafana, Jira, Confluence, SonarQube, TwistLock, Coder, Packer, Terraform, Ansible or equivalent/related technologies.
  7. Knowledgeable with common modern programming languages (Python, Go, C++, Java, etc.).
  8. Experience with Azure or AWS cloud services, including networking, storage, and compute.
  9. Proficient with implementing and practicing GitOps, Infrastructure as Code, and DevOps.
  10. Skilled in maintaining lifecycle of Kubernetes clusters, infrastructure, and tools.
  11. Ability to create enterprise CI/CD pipelines.
  12. Proficiency in Linux and Windows Operating Systems.

Education:

Bachelor's degree in Cybersecurity,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or related field.

Clearance Requirements:

Must be able to obtain a DoD Secret Security Clearance.
